The Short Version

  • Rent is 63% cheaper in Istanbul ($1070/mo vs $2887/mo for a 1BR city centre).
  • Summers are slightly warmer in Istanbul (28°C vs 26°C).
  • Geneva is safer by homicide rate (0.6 vs 2.6 per 100k).
  • Geneva scores higher on democracy (9.3 vs 4.3 / 10 EIU).
  • Street-level English is easier in Geneva (51/100 vs 31/100).

Geneva vs Istanbul — Common Questions

Is Geneva cheaper than Istanbul?

Istanbul is cheaper. A 1-bedroom apartment in city centre costs around $1070/month in Istanbul vs $2887/month in the other city (Numbeo data).

Which is safer, Geneva or Istanbul?

Geneva is statistically safer based on UNODC homicide data. Geneva has a rate of 0.60 per 100,000 and Istanbul has 2.64 per 100,000.

Is it easier to get residency in Geneva or Istanbul?

Geneva: no specific remote work visa. Istanbul: Turkey Short-Term Residence Permit (easy to get, 1–2 years (renewable)). See each city's profile page for full requirements.

Can I live in Geneva or Istanbul without speaking the local language?

Geneva is easier for street-level English (51/100) than Istanbul (31/100). That's the score that matters for doctors, landlords, and bureaucracy. Office English can still run higher than street English in both cities.
